WebThe Broch of Gurness, Evie Until the summer of 1929, the site of the Broch of Gurness was nothing more than a massive, grassy mound by the shore. The mound was known as the Knowe o' Aikerness. WebThe broch itself is at the centre of the site. It is surrounded by several houses which were built slightly later. The site is enclosed by a wall, ramparts and ditches. The site has been excavated and later the finds are in the museum on the site, the Royal Museum of Scotland, Edinburgh and Tankerness House Museum, Kirkwall.
